Is this expected behaviour? I set smtp_bind_address to our external
interface to receive email but I want to be able to send email
internally. I do not need to receive on the the internal address.
When I send mail to our internal network I just get a "Connection timed
out" error. I can't see the logic there. If the above command is meant
to block all access, in and out, to an interface then at the very least
it is misnamed. It is more than a binding address for SMTP.
